Study of Improvement of Properties of Laser Cladding Ni Superalloy and WC Composite Layers
In order to reduce the cracks and porosity, which always appear in the laser cladding composites of Ni superalloy and WC hard-phase, some methods were introduced in this paper: 1. uniform distribution of WC; 2. reasonable processing parameters; 3. application of a tough transition layer; 4. application of 0.1 wt-% mixed rare earth cerium; 5. laser tempering the heat-affected zone in order to obtain a tough structure. The experimental results indicate that the laser cladding coating has a uniform microscopic-structure and is free of cracks. Due to the transition layer, the micro-hardness curve of cladding is smmother than that without the soft layer.
